ADS-B Compliant Transponder
ACSS (Phoenix, AZ), an L-3 and Thales Company, has developed an ADS-B transponder solution for legacy corporate aircraft, the NXT- 700. This next-generation Mode S transponder will satisfy the DO-260B mandate for Automatic Dependent Surveillance-Broadcast (ADSB) on many legacy aircraft models and will reduce owner/operator costs, as well as downtime, because it is a “one-quarter ATR short” form-fit installation.
L-3’s NXT-700 ADS-B transponder is designed for use on the following legacy aircraft models: Beechcraft Hawker 125-400, 600 and 700; Beechcraft Hawker 400 SP/Beechjet, Early 400 Series; Gulfstream IIB, III and V; IAI Westwind 1124; Textron Aviation CitationJet, Ultra, V, VII and 550; Learjet 35, 35A, 36 and 36A; Dassault Aviation Falcon 10, 20, 50, 200, 900 and 900B; and Bombardier CL-6013A and 3R.
